PS. What's the issue using Copy/Paste in preference to Duplicate function?
Thanks so much. Shape Builder rumor I heard from @martinowens. If it goes live we'll be able to do some cool things with it. The Copy/Paste issue comes into play when the knot tool is used on more complicated designs. When I set up a tutorial I test a bunch of different scenarios so I can preemptively find out where people may come into problems following along. The simple 2 rectangles doesn't give Knot any issues, but when I went to 4 rectangles Knot erases too much- more than just the intersections. It's fixed by nudging the shapes one or two clicks with the arrow keys, but that will cause frustrations because it's an Inkscape quirk. Copy paste resolved similar issues, and it allowed for the final project to be made repeatedly during my practice with no issues. Part of me likes finding these quirks and sharing the solutions, but another part of me will be happier when Inkscape matures and irons out these bugs.
